In the present study, steel-bonded cemented carbide GT35 has been fabricated from naturalilmenite by in-situ carbothermic reduction and vacuum pressureless sintering. The effect of differentcarbon source on the mechanical properties and microstructure of GT35 composite was studied. Thequality of the composite synthesized from natural graphite is higher than those from other carbon source.Some good results were obtained from experiments: the density is about 6.2g/cm3, and the bendingstrength is 1390MPa, which higher than that of other samples. The structures and ingredient of differentcarbon source were analyzed to elucidate their different performance in the reactions
